Facts and Events
Name[1] Ruth Howkins
Alt Name Ruth Hawkins
Married Name Ruth Hart
Gender Female
Birth[1][2] 24 Oct 1649 Windsor, Hartford, Connecticut, United States
Marriage Bet 11 Jan 1675/76 and 5 Dec 1678 to Captain Thomas Hart
Death[3] 9 Oct 1724 Farmington, Hartford, Connecticut, United States
